The project focuses on Polycondensed Mineral Technology (PMT), a circular, mineral-based coating platform developed by Materialz (company). PMT coatings already show promising properties, including heat resistance, corrosion protection, repairability, and circularity. This project aims to further develop these coatings into advanced multifunctional systems with potential for radio-frequency and infrared signature reduction, while maintaining strong adhesion, durability, scalability, and practical applicability.

At the Faculty of Engineering Technology (ET), we work on engineering for impact: developing smart, sustainable, human-centred and technological solutions for societal challenges. We connect fundamental education, research and practice across five core domains: Asset & Maintenance engineering, Intelligent Manufacturing Systems, Personalised Health Technology, Resilience Engineering, and Sustainable Production, Energy and Resources.
We work on education and research in mechanical engineering, civil engineering and industrial design engineering. Together, we learn by making, creating, and innovating, addressing challenges in a solution-oriented way. Quality, connection and inclusivity are the foundation of our culture.
In our open community, students, researchers and staff collaborate with industrial and societal partners. This enables us to develop insights, applications and solutions that add value to society.
